On Friday 07 August 2015 11:17:56 Jukka Rahkonen wrote: > ewenger <ewenger <at> ara.com> writes: > > I'm building GDAL 2.0 with JPEG-2000 support for my current project and I > > was surprised about the performance differences I saw between JasPer and > > OpenJPEG. Using JasPer, gdal_translate is able to decompress a 465 MB > > NITF C8 file in 2.3 minutes (wall clock) even though JasPer runs > > single-threaded. OpenJPEG took 4.4 minutes (wall clock) and used 24.5 > > minutes in CPU time across the four threads that were spawned. Is there > > some trick to building OpenJPEG that I'm not following or has anyone > > tried to multithread JasPer? > Hi, > > Could you point us any similar sample image for testing? > > Based on your timings both drivers are actually unusable for any real work > with your images. OpenJPEG is usually rather fast and much better than > JasPer but it can't handle any bigger images which are compressed into > JPEG2000 as one tile. NITF requires either that the tile size must not be > bigger that 1024x1024, or that the whole file is written as one single tile.
> I believe you have such single-tile NITF file. I'm not sure of this, since the multi-threaded decoding of the OpenJPEG driver can only be triggered with multiple JPEG2000 tiles.
